Reception in the Pavilion Yurt
The reception unfolded in a huge Pavilion Yurt they had brought in for around 150 guests. Fairy lights, wooden tables, and the hum of laughter made it feel like a festival in the forest. Speeches balanced tears and jokes perfectly. Later, music shook the yurt as guests kicked off shoes and filled the floor. Dancing under canvas, with the forest just outside, gave the whole evening a wild, free-spirited edge.
Why Cherry Green Trees Is a Hidden Gem
For couples dreaming of a Hertfordshire woodland wedding, Cherry Green Trees is a gem: a campsite transformed into a private, intimate space where you can build your own story. The mix of nature and flexibility means no two weddings look the same. Add a Pavilion Yurt and a well-behaved pup like Poppy, and you’ve got magic.
